Tyrrell Elementary School students are in for a treat! With the approval of Superintendent Oliver A. Holley, district accountability coordinator/EC compliance specialist Joyeria Brothers was able to secure a free kids meal pass to gift every student that attends TES courtesy of Texas Roadhouse #223 in Chesapeake, Va.

Texas Roadhouse in Chesapeake celebrated Easter this year by giving free kids meal passes to local churches, schools and community events. Brothers stated, “When I received the email, I could not let this opportunity go by without at least trying to get some passes donated to the wonderful students of our district. I had no idea I would get one for every child! This is amazing!”

Brothers presented the passes to the Dr. Wayne Talley, TES interim principal, on Friday, April 8. She was accompanied by Karen Clough, Tyrrell County Schools Board of Education chairperson, and Fannie Williams, interim director of human resources.
